WebWe can use the sign of \Delta \text G ΔG to figure out whether a reaction is spontaneous in the forward direction, backward direction, or if the reaction is at equilibrium. When \Delta \text G<0 ΔG < 0 , the process is exergonic and will proceed spontaneously in the forward direction to form more products. Explain why diamond spontaneously changing into graphite is not observed. … family guy grind my gears episodeWebAs Table 1 shows, the experimental phase change enthalpy (ΔH) of encapsulated PCM is typically lower than the theoretical phase change enthalpy (ΔH T) of bulk PCM. This phenomenon is called confined crystallization [28, 36, 37].
